EGYPT, Alexandria. Hadrian. AD 117-138. Æ Diobol (25mm, 9.47 g, 12h). Dated RY 16 (AD 131/2).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right / Isis seated right on throne, suckling Harpokrates, holding scepter; L-Iς (date) across field. Köln 1045-6; Dattari (Savio) 1749-50; K&G 32.530. Near VF, brown patina.
